Job description

RED Mountain Resort is now hiring Station Leads for the 2026/27 Winter Season.

Station Leads are experienced Lift Operators who take on additional leadership responsibilities at their assigned lift station. They are responsible for organizing their team each morning, ensuring safe and efficient operations throughout the day, mentoring new staff, and maintaining clear documentation of all tasks and incidents. In addition to fulfilling all regular Lift Operator duties, Station Leads serve as the main point of contact for lift oversight, communication, and team coordination at their station.

MAJOR RESPONSBILITIES

  • Lead by example by providing courteous, professional guest service and maintaining high safety awareness.
  • Organize and lead the setup and shutdown of the lift station, including signage, fencing, ramps, and equipment readiness.
  • Ensure adequate staffing and smooth rotation of operators between top and bottom terminals.
  • Provide mentorship and guidance to lift operators, ensuring tasks are completed safely and correctly.
  • Act as the communication link between your team and Lift Operations Management.
  • Monitor and report all operational issues, incidents, maintenance concerns, or staffing changes.
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ation of:
    • Daily lift logs and checklists
    • Maintenance concerns
    • Staffing and rotation notes
    • Weather impacts and incident reports
  • Ensure a clean and safe work environment around the terminal, ramps, and work areas.
  • Participate in emergency response or evacuation procedures when necessary.
  • Perform all Lift Operator duties including monitoring terminals, swinging chairs, assisting guests, and ensuring lift area readiness.
KEY K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ES

Education

  • High School Diploma
  • Continuing education in a customer service or tourism related field would be considered an asset.

Experience

  • Must have at least 2 seasons of experience as a Lift Operator at any Ski resort.
  • Additional experience in a customer service-related role would be an asset.
  • Knowledge of CSA Z98 and Red Mountain's lift safety procedures would be an asset.
  • Experience mentoring or training staff is an asset.

Physical and Other Requirements

  • Able to lift 50 lbs.
  • Able to stand for extended periods of time.
  • Able to shovel snow.
  • Able to do repetitive physical tasks.
  • Able to work in all weather conditions.
  • Must be an intermediate level skier/snowboarder.
  • Must be able to work evenings, weekends and holidays.

Skills and Abilities

  • Demonstrated leadership abilities and effective communication skills.
  • High attention to detail, especially in documentation and safety.
  • Ability to stay calm and make sound decisions under pressure.
  • Friendly, professional demeanor with a focus on guest service.

The wage rate for this position is $22.95 per hour.
